Ed Sheeran publishes an old selfie with Taylor Swift

Ed Sheeran He surprised his fans on Tuesday April 29when he shared a series of personal images rescued from his former cell phone. The publication is part of the promotion of its new single “Old Phone”, Shows intimate moments of the artist’s past, including an endearing selfie with Taylor Swift and a note that jokes about one of the most commented moments of pop: the incident of Kanye West in the MTV VMA 2009.
Ed Sheeran shares photographs he had in his old cell phone
In the publication, Ed Sheeran talks about this new stage in his musical career and how that led him to reunite with the Photographic materialor that he shared on social networks. “I put the sound and listen. I got rid of my phone in 2015 and I used email exclusively. Simply, I turned off my phone in December of that year and that was all ”Sheeran wrote.
Among the photos he shared are images that he has with Taylor Swift, with his wife Cherry Seaborn And even with the boys of One Direction. The moments of the work he did with Benny Blanco and screenshots.
Why is Ed Sheeran sharing old photos?
The musician of 34 years He went through moments that led him to open his trunk of memories, reuniting with moments he had already forgotten.
“When they sued me, The judge ordered me to deliver my old devices To the lawyers of the other party, to check messages, emails, voice notes, videos, etc., in case they found something that helped them in their case ”.
When you turn on your old phone, He found messages With people who had not contacted, family members, an ex -partner and the last ones he wrote with his deceased friend Jamal Edwards, who He died in 2022.
I cried when reading messages from friends who are now dead, with whom I will not be able to speak again. I found old photos with very close people at the time, but with whom I lost contact
This served as inspiration for the new song, “Old Phone“Which “It was an emotional trip” For the artist.
